    Durability of GFRP Bars under Compression with Different Length-to-Diameter Ratios Exposed to a Simulated Concrete Environment

    Source: Journal of Composites for Construction:;2026:;Volume ( 030 ):;issue: 001::page 04025053-1

    Abstract: Abstract There is increasing interest in using glass fiber–reinforced polymer (GFRP) bars for reinforcement in compressive members such as concrete columns and bridge piers. However, the understanding of their long-term compression performance in an ...
